XJH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2025 in Review

156 of the 7,596 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in iShares ESG Screened S&P Mid-Cap ETF (XJH) for Q2 2025, worth a combined $207M — up 17% from $177M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 22 funds opened new XJH positions and 4 closed out — a net gain of 18 holders — while 70 added to existing stakes and 37 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Miracle Mile Advisors, opening a new position worth an estimated $5.37M. The largest seller was Francis Financial, cutting an estimated $1.52M.
